Washing Machine Overflow Water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ill (less than 5 gallons) Yes No DIY is fine for small spills, but for larger amounts, call a pro to prevent further damage.
Water damage to a small area (less than 10 sq. Ft.) No Yes For small areas, DIY can lead to further damage and costly repairs. Call a pro to ensure a proper fix.
Water damage to a large area (more than 10 sq. Ft.) No Yes For large areas, call a pro to prevent further damage and ensure a proper fix.
Water damage to a ceiling or walls No Yes For ceiling or wall damage, call a pro to prevent further damage and ensure a proper fix.
Musty odors or visible water stains No Yes For musty odors or visible water stains, call a pro to address the issue quickly and prevent further damage.

Washing Machine Overflow Water Removal Cost in Cartwright Canyon, ID

The cost of Washing Machine Overflow Water Removal in Cartwright Canyon, ID can vary based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a detailed estimate after assessing the situ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,000 The amount of water and the size of the affected area affect the cost.
Drying $200 – $1,500 The size of the affected area and the type of drying equipment used affect the cost.
Inspection and Repairs $500 – $3,000 The extent of the damage and the type of repairs needed affect the cost.
Dehumidification $200 – $1,000 The size of the affected area and the type of dehumidification equipment used affect the cost.
Disinfection $100 – $500 The size of the affected area and the type of disinfection equipment used affect the cost.

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ates, so you can trust you’re getting the best value for your home.

How long will the drying process take?

The drying process typically takes 3-5 days, depending on the size of the affected area and the type of drying equipment used. Patience is key, but our team will work efficiently to get the job done.
